What Are Tourist Traps and Why Are They Common in Bali? Tourist traps are places or experiences that are heavily promoted but fail to offer real value. They usually include: Overpriced souvenir shops Attractions with hidden entrance fees Crowded spots staged for tourists Low-quality “cultural” shows Restaurants with inflated prices and poor food Bali, being one of the most visited islands in Southeast Asia, unfortunately has its fair share of these. Popular areas like Kuta, Seminyak, and Ubud often include attractions that are tailored more to make money than to offer authentic cultural experiences by Bali Touristic. What Is a Full-Day Tour in Bali? A full-day tour in Bali typically lasts around 8–12 hours. It usually starts in the morning (around 8:00 AM) and finishes by evening (around 6:00–8:00 PM). These tours are designed to cover Bali’s top attractions in a single, jam-packed day. Most full-day tours in Bali include: Pick-up and drop-off from your hotel A private driver or group tour guide Visits to temples like Tanah Lot, Uluwatu, or Besakih A stop at scenic spots such as Tegallalang Rice Terraces or Mount Batur A visit to a waterfall or beach Optional extras like swing rides, art villages, or coffee tasting Why Do Tourists Choose a Full-Day Tour in Bali? Limited Time, Maximum Experience Many visitors only stay in Bali for 3–5 days. A tour in Bali that lasts a full day allows them to see more in less time. For first-timers, this is a great way to get a sense of the island. Convenience A full-day Bali tour with a private driver eliminates the need to plan routes or book multiple taxis. Everything is arranged in advance, which reduces stress and saves time. Value for Money Full-day tour packages usually bundle transportation, entry tickets, and guide services into one reasonable price. Compared to arranging everything separately, this is often more cost-effective. Is It Too Exhausting? Let’s be honest: a full-day tour in Bali can be exhausting. You’ll be on the road for hours, especially if your itinerary covers different regions like Ubud, Kintamani, and Seminyak in one go. Heat, traffic, and crowds can quickly wear you out. Factors That Can Make a Full-Day Tour Feel Like Too Much Overpacked Itinerary: Visiting 6–7 attractions in one day often results in rushed visits and little time to enjoy the experience. Long Travel Times: Bali’s roads can be congested, especially in peak seasons. A 20-km journey can take over an hour. Hot and Humid Weather: Continuous exposure to Bali’s tropical climate can be draining if you’re not prepared. How to Make Your Bali Full-Day Tour Enjoyable You don’t have to skip a full-day tour. You just need to plan it wisely. Prioritize What You Want to See Instead of cramming every Instagram hotspot into one day, select 3–4 meaningful spots. This gives you time to enjoy each destination without feeling rushed. Top Full-Day Tour Themes in Bali: Cultural Tour: Ubud Palace, Tirta Empul Temple, traditional dance performances Nature Tour: Mount Batur sunrise, waterfalls, rice terraces Beach & Sunset Tour: Uluwatu Temple, Padang Padang Beach, Jimbaran seafood dinner Choose a Private Driver in Bali Having a private driver in Bali gives you the flexibility to change plans mid-day if you feel tired or want to skip a location. It also offers a more relaxed pace compared to group tours. Start Early and Stay Hydrated Begin your tour around 7:30 AM to avoid midday heat and traffic. Bring water, a hat, and sunscreen. Best Destinations for a Full-Day Bali Tour These destinations are ideal for a one-day itinerary without being overly exhausting: Ubud and Surroundings Explore cultural heritage and natural beauty: Monkey Forest Tegallalang Rice Terraces Tegenungan Waterfall Ubud Art Market East Bali Tour A lesser-known route but rich in culture: Lempuyang Temple (Gate of Heaven) Tirta Gangga Water Palace Virgin Beach South Bali Highlights Perfect for sunset chasers: Garuda Wisnu Kencana (GWK) Uluwatu Temple Kecak Fire Dance Jimbaran Beach Pros and Cons of a Full-Day Tour in Bali Pros: Covers multiple attractions in one day Good for first-timers with a tight schedule Affordable and time-efficient Guided experience with local knowledge Cons: Can be physically tiring Limited time at each spot Risk of traffic delays Might not suit travelers who prefer slow travel Who Should Book a Full-Day Tour? A full-day tour in Bali is ideal for: First-time visitors who want to see major landmarks Solo travelers who want a guided experience Couples or families on a short vacation Photographers or vloggers needing diverse backdrops in a single day However, if you prefer slow travel, deep cultural immersion, or relaxed beach time, consider half-day tours in Bali or multi-day thematic tours instead. This guide cover everything you need for dream vacation. Best Time to Visit with Bali Travel Guide Bali has tropical climate, making it year-round destination. However, Bali Travel Guide best time to visit, is during dry season April to October. When weather is sunny and perfect for outdoor activity. The wet season November to March bring rain. But it’s still possible to explore with private driver Bali to avoid bad weather condition. How to Get Around Bali Bali Car Hire – Renting car allow you to explore the island at your own. Rent Car in Bali with Driver – A convenient option for stressfree travel. Scooter Rental – Great for short distance and budget traveler. Taxis & RideSharing App – Available but can be expensive for long distance.
